The deployment of intelligent transportation systems must be assisted by suitable tools to conduct the feasibility studies required to test the designs and evaluate the expected impacts. Microscopic traffic simulation has proved to be the suitable methodological approach to achieve these goals. One of the most critical aspects of the dynamic simulation of road networks based on a microscopic approach–-namely, how to perform a heuristic dynamic assignment, the implied route choice models, and whether under certain criteria the approach can achieve stochastic user equilibrium–-is discussed.
